Question
we don't have a name for our school yearbook and we supposed to name it through latin with a meaninful meaning. Our school is South East Asian Institute Technology

Answer
Hello,

The only one Latin name for  your school yearbook  could be the following:
“Technicae Asiaticae Scholae Annalis”
just meaning "South East Asian Institute Technology Yearbook".

Have a nice day,
Maria
_____________________________________
Note that:
TECHNICAE = Technology
ASIATICAE = South East Asian
SCHOLAE = Institute
ANNALIS = yearbook
